Bargaining power refers to another person's inducement to agree to terms. Distributive bargain-ing is what either side gains at the expense of the other. In integrative bargaining, the focus shifts to problem solving, and negotiators reach a solution that enhances both parties and produces high joint benefits. Mediation is a process in which a third party encourages the two parties in conflict to acknowledge that they have injured the other but also are dependent on each other.

Cocaine was isolated in 1860 and first used as a local anesthetic in 1884. Its first clinical use was by Sigmund Freud to wean a patient from morphine addiction. The fictional character Sherlock Holmes was supposed to be addicted to cocaine by injection.
